Why is there no songs in Mulan?

Mulan (1998) only has musical numbers for the first half, until the characters find the destroyed village. From there on songs were avoided because the tone was meant to be darker.

Why did Disney remove Mushu from Mulan?

Though the director shared that Mushu was removed to allow Mulan to better enhance her relationships with her fellow soldiers, his absence may have also been more about not offending viewers, who found Mushu to be insensitive in the 1998 animated feature.

Why did Mulan get banned in China?

China blocked the release of Disney's animated “Mulan” for eight months in the late 1990s after the company backed Martin Scorsese's “Kundun,” a film seen as sympathetic to the Dalai Lama. The animated “Mulan” bombed in China as a result.

What songs were deleted from Mulan?

"Written in Stone" is a song that was written for Disney's 1998 animated film Mulan, but was cut from the film when its composer Stephen Schwartz left the project. Lea Salonga auditioned for Mulan with "Written in Stone" and recorded a demo during production.

Is Mulan Based on a true story?

Mulan is a fictional folk heroine from the Northern and Southern dynasties era (4th to 6th century AD) of Chinese history. According to the legend, Mulan takes her aged father's place in the conscription for the army by disguising herself as a man.

What is the new Mulan controversy?

And this month, keen-eyed critics noticed that part of the movie was filmed in the Chinese region of Xinjiang. Disney thanked Xinjiang authorities in the credits. The Chinese government is accused of persecuting Muslims in Xinjiang in the name of fighting terrorism. Calls for a boycott of "Mulan" have grown.

Why did they change Mulan's name?

For instance, a specific discrepancy in the original film is regarding Mulan's family name. It was changed from what it is commonly known as “Hua” in Chinese households to “Fa” in the film to create a character more comfortable for American audiences.

Who is the main villain in Mulan?

Shan Yu. A physically imposing and ruthless Hun chieftain and the general of the Huns who serves as the main antagonist of the film. Shan Yu is based primarily on Genghis Khan. He is voiced by Miguel Ferrer in Mulan.

Why is there no Mulan 3?

Why it was Cancelled. It was cancelled due to the extremely negative reception of Mulan II. John Lasseter called off all future direct to DVD films after being appointed as head of Disney in 2006. The production was left unfinished.

How long was Mulan gone for?

In both the 1998 animated film and the 2020 live-action Mulan, Mulan is only at war for a few months. In the original legend, Mulan was battling in disguise for 12 years.

Why was Eddie Murphy not in Mulan 2?

A clause in Eddie Murphy's contract for doing Shrek 2 (2004) forbade him from reprising the role of Mushu in this film, therefore having his other voice actor Mark Moseley (a man best known for filling in for Murphy's characters like Mushu and Donkey in their TV and Video Game appearances) fill in for this film.
